ECHL: Austin Heidemann Traded to Greenville Swamp Rabbits

The Greenville Swamp Rabbits have acquired forward Austin Heidemann from the Bloomington Bison. The 25-year-old from Maple Grove, MN, stands at 6’0″ and weighs 190 lbs. As a right-handed shooter, Heidemann has gained valuable professional experience in the ECHL. ECHL: Tanner Schachle Traded from Orlando to Worcester

Tanner Schachle, a 27-year-old left wing known for his size and physical play, was traded from the Orlando Solar Bears to the Worcester Railers in a confirmed transaction for future considerations. PHOTOS: Adirondack Thunder vs. Trois-Rivières Lions – 02/23/2025

TROIS-RIVIÈRES, QC. – The Trois-Rivières Lions made history Sunday night, clinching their 35th win of the season—the most in franchise history—with a thrilling 3-2 overtime victory against the Adirondack Thunder. PHOTOS: Worcester Railers vs. Savannah Ghost Pirates – 02/22/2025

SAVANNAH, Ga. – After falling to the Savannah Ghost Pirates on Friday, the Worcester Railers returned to Enmarket Arena on Saturday night with renewed intensity, securing a 4-2 victory in the second game of Savannah’s Hockey Fights Cancer weekend. PHOTOS: Iowa Heartlanders vs. Cincinnati Cyclones – 02/21/2025

CINCINNATI, Ohio. – Friday night, the visiting Iowa Heartlanders defeated the Cincinnati Cyclones 4-3 in overtime at Heritage Bank Center. Kyle Masters scored both the game-tying and and game winning goal in overtime for the ‘Landers”. Check out this photo gallery from Inside The Rink’s Héctor Urcia for highlights from the game.
